Material choice starts with the way a part will be used. Heat, impact, repeated movement, outdoor exposure, and ordinary household use all influence whether a rigid or flexible filament is a good fit.
Materials from the brands below have been used in Lunar Prototypes work. Selection varies with the polymer, printer, part geometry, availability, and the properties each design requires.
